Ross Lipson, the chief executive officer and co-founder of the on-demand marijuana and cannabis delivery service, Dutchie, had thought he was done with the online delivery business. Instead, he’s launched a new delivery service that has just raised $3 million from Casa Verde Capital , the $45 million venture firm founded by hip hop impresario Snoop Dogg, and Kevin Durant’s Durant Company — among others — to take advantage of the growing demand for marijuana delivery.

The Port of San Diego says it has been hit by a ransomware attack, which has disrupted the port's information technology systems--although it says that ships and boats are able to continue to access the port at the moment. According to the Port of San Diego, an unknown group is holding the port's IT systems hostage, requesting a payment in Bitcoin. The Los Angeles-based women’s subscription box and media business FabFitFun is expanding its video catalog with the launch of new live programming set to coincide with the launch of its latest seasonal box. FabFitFun is creating a new slate of live programming which will air every day on its Facebook page from 11 a.m. to 1 p.m. Pacific and is set to feature interactive product showcases, beauty demonstrations, DIY projects, and a game show.

Pasadena-based artificial intelligence software developer ObEN has rolled out a new, singing and talking "AI personality" based on Chinese singing group SNH48 , the company said today. The company said it has created the "world's first celebrity personal AI" based on one of the members of the Chinese music group, Aijia. ObEN's AI personality sang a duet with her real-life counterpart at a conference in China this week.

Hawthorne, California-based SpaceX has just signed a deal to deliver two robot payloads to the moon for a small Japanese company, ispace , ispace said this morning. Los Angeles-based venture investor Bonfire Ventures , the venture capital fund led by SoCal VC veterans Jim Andelman and Mark Mullen, has launched a fundraising effort for a new fund, Bonfire Ventures Select I , according to a regulatory filing from the firm this week. Details on the new fund have not been announced by the investment fund. The regulatory filing indicates the first sale in the fund has yet to occur.
XRC Labs, an accelerator program focused on e-commerce and retail startups, held a demo day for its latest class Thursday, featuring innovations in artificial intelligence, virtual reality, and other technologies. The group of 10 startups is the sixth class for New York-based XRC , which was founded three years ago to promote innovation in the disruptive age of Amazon.
Santa Monica-based on-demand scooter rental service Bird is planning a massive, international expansion, and has been hiring in dozens of cities overseas , according to the Financial Times. The paper says that Bird's hiring plans include dozens of cities across both Asia and Latin America, including such cities as Mumbai, Mexico City, Hong Kong, and elsewhere.
The window for life science IPOs is still open, and five biotechs and one medical device company chose the last week of the third quarter to make their stock market debuts. Gritstone Oncology (NASDAQ: GRTS ) closed out the week by raising $100 million in an upsized IPO. On Thursday night, Emeryville, CA-based Gritstone priced its offering of 6.6 million shares at $15 apiece.

San Diego-based Netradyne , a developer of artificial intelligence and "deep learning" software used for vision recognition--particularly in autonomous vehicles--has raised $21M more in a funding round. The funding was led by M12, the venture fund run by Microsoft, as well as Reliance Industries and Point72 Ventures. According to Reliance Industries, which is based in India, it invested $8M in the round, and it now owns 37.4 percent of the startup; Reliance had invested $16M in Netradyne in 2016

The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ission has filed a lawsuit against technology mogul Elon Musk , over Musk's tweet that he was taking one of his companies, Tesla Motors , private, in a deal worth $420 per share. The lawsuit--filed in Manhattan on Thursday afternoon--alleges Musk gave a "series of false and misleading statements" to investors. The SEC lawsuit is seeking both civil penalties, as well as to bar Musk from being an doffice or director of a public company.
Today, there is a massive shortage of cybersecurity talent across the globe. According to a 2015 study from Frost & Sullivan and the (ISC)² Foundation, there could be more than 1.5 million unfilled cybersecurity positions globally by 2020. As cybersecurity attacks and data breaches, unfortunately, become a matter of not if but when , security talent is more important than ever.

San Diego-based ACEA Biosciences , a developer of analytical instruments, systems, and software used in the biotech and pharmaceutical industries, along with academia, has been acquired by Agilent Technologies. Financial details of the acquisition were not announced. According to the companies, the acquisition will help Agilent expand its team and broaden its portfolio of technology.
